OBITUARY

Sandra Marion Brown

24 February, 1945 – 24 July, 2026
IN THE CARE OF

Henderson's Langley Funeral Home

The family of Sandra (Sandy) Marion Brown (née Ulinder) is deeply saddened to announce her passing on July 24th, 2026, at the Langley Hospice Residence in Langley, B.C.

She will be lovingly remembered and sadly missed by Stewart, her devoted husband of fifty-seven years; her children, Christopher (Jessica) of Abbotsford, BC, and Kari of Langley, BC; and her cherished grandchildren, Dawson of Abbotsford, BC and Marley of Langley, BC. She also leaves behind her brother, Wayne (Pam) Ulinder of Nanoose Bay, BC, and her nephews, Jon Ulinder (Iphigenie) of London, UK; and Geoffrey Ulinder (Andrea) of Victoria, BC.

Sandra was the only daughter of Robert and Ellen Ulinder. She was born in Flin Flon, Manitoba, on February 24th, 1945.

Sandy loved her family fiercely. Her husband and children were her entire world, and her grandchildren were her absolute greatest joy; she was immensely proud of them, and they held the biggest pieces of her heart. Known for her bright and positive personality, Sandy loved connecting with new people as well as maintaining deep bonds with lifelong friends from her past. She attended several Flin Flon reunions and always maintained that Flin Flon was "the best place in the world to grow up."

Her years working at Sears gave her a wonderful opportunity to connect with the local community. Her family fondly remembers how a simple trip to the mall with Sandy meant constantly running into people she knew, always stopping for a warm conversation.

Many long-time friends and relatives reached out to comfort her during her final days, and those visits and phone calls truly meant the world to her. The family would also like to extend their heartfelt thanks to her oncologist, Dr. Ko and the wonderful staff at Abbotsford Hospital and the staff and volunteers at the Langley Hospice Residence for the exceptional and compassionate care they provided to Sandra.
